AI summary

Sedemac Mechatronics reported strong full-year results for FY26 with revenue from operations of ₹1,058.38 crore, up 60.75% from ₹658.36 crore in FY25, driven primarily by its Mobility segment (₹910.57 crore, up 61% YoY). Profit after tax nearly doubled to ₹103.58 crore versus ₹47.05 crore, a 120% increase. EBITDA for the year is estimated at ₹222.20 crore with a margin of ~21%, roughly flat YoY. The company completed its IPO in March 2026, listing on NSE and BSE, and issued bonus shares in September 2025. The statutory auditor B S R & Co. LLP issued an unmodified (clean) opinion. Trade receivables and inventories grew significantly, reflecting business expansion. Cash generated from operations was ₹128.02 crore, positive and growing from ₹90.91 crore in the prior year.
